Enjoy a luxurious ride like a boss
Lexus is no stranger to crafting fantastic luxury cars, and the 2017 Lexus LS 460 lives up to that legacy. The LS 460 is an executive sedan with smooth V8 power, a cloud-like ride, a whisper-quiet interior, incredible craftsmanship, and all the features you could ever need. Plus, it has rear seats that your colleagues, clients, and crew will be happy to ride in, especially with the optional Executive Package.

What is new for the 2017 Lexus LS 460?
- LS 460 trims have been upgraded with Bluetooth Technology as standard equipment this year.
- Lane Departure Warning and Seat Massagers features are now available as options on select trims.
5 reasons to buy the 2017 Lexus LS 460
1. Plenty of luxury and then some
With the 2017 Lexus LS 460, you’ll check off all those boxes on your must-have list and maybe even some you never knew you had. Seeking the best in comfort? The LS 460 delivers with its standard sound-deadening windshield, power door closers, wood trim, aluminum accents, 16-way power driver’s seat, leather upholstery, and much more. Are you more of a tech whiz? The 2017 LS 460 is ready for you with its standard 12.3-inch infotainment screen, auto-dimming rearview mirror, 10-speaker audio system, SiriusXM®, Bluetooth® audio streaming, navigation, and more.
2. A comfortable ride
The 2017 Lexus LS 460 will please you and your passengers with its remarkably comfortable ride. It all starts with the 386-hp 4.6L V8 engine that delivers smooth acceleration. It'll sprint to 60 mph in 5.4 seconds with front-wheel drive, while the optional all-wheel drive will slow it to 5.9 seconds. The LS 460 also boasts a comfort-tuned suspension that delivers a comfortable ride on almost any surface.
3. Premium rear seats
Rear seats aren’t always your first thought when searching for a luxury car, but the LS 460 is ready to haul your clients and colleagues in style and comfort. The 2017 Lexus LS 460 is impressively comfortable, with the back seats offering 35.8 inches of legroom in the standard model and 36.7 inches in the LS 460 L model, giving everyone ample room. If you really want to impress, opt for the Executive Package to get power ottoman rear seats with massage, rear air conditioning with a cool box, rear audio controls, rear power sunshades, a rear-seat DVD entertainment system, and more.
4. Cavernous trunk
When you drive an executive sedan like the 2017 LS 460, you might want to play golf with colleagues and friends. There’s no need to take separate cars; everyone can hop in your comfy sedan and head to the course together. The 18-cu-ft trunk can easily handle several sets of golf clubs and anything else you can throw its way. Even if golf isn't your style, you've got the practicality for shopping bags, sports gear, or work equipment.
5. Optional driver-assist features
The 2016 LS 460 has plenty of optional driver-assist tech to meet your needs. This includes blind-spot monitoring with rear cross-traffic alert, automatic emergency braking, full-speed adaptive cruise control, a driver-attention monitor, and more. With this added peace of mind out on the open road, you can go back to enjoying your commute.

Ratings & reliability
RepairPal gave the Lexus LS 460 an overall reliability rating of 3.5 out of 5 stars, which RepairPal describes as Above Average. This rating ranks Lexus LS 460 12th out of 48 among Luxury Fullsize Cars.
RepairPal reports that the average total annual cost for repairs and maintenance on a Lexus LS 460 is $552, compared to an average of $725 for Luxury Fullsize Cars and $591 for all the vehicles RepairPal considered in its dataset.
According to RepairPal, Lexus LS 460 owners bring their vehicles into a repair shop for unscheduled repairs an average of 1.1 times per year, compared to an average of 1.7 times for Luxury Fullsize Cars and 1.3 times for all the vehicles RepairPal considered in its dataset.
RepairPal reported that the probability of a repair being a severe or major issue is 14% for the Lexus LS 460, compared to an average of 17% for Luxury Fullsize Cars and 14% for all the vehicles RepairPal considered in its dataset.
